Which response shows that Tommy is actively listening?

Tommy's response indicates active listening because it demonstrates engagement and a desire for clarity in the conversation. By acknowledging his lack of understanding and asking Claudia to elaborate, he shows that he is not only hearing her words but is also genuinely interested in grasping the details of her point. This approach fosters deeper communication and allows for a more meaningful exchange of ideas, which is a hallmark of active listening.

In contrast, the other responses lack that level of engagement. A simple acknowledgment like "I hear what you’re saying" does not encourage further discussion or clarification, while "That's interesting" is vague and does not invite the speaker to expand on their thoughts. Lastly, "Can we move on?" suggests a desire to cut the conversation short rather than to explore the topic at hand, which is not indicative of active listening.
